Green Materials Networkshop
BELLINGHAM, WA – Sustainable Connections teams up with Bellingham Green Drinks to host a Green Materials “Networkshop” on February 1. The event is an opportunity for homeowners, architects, contractors and designers of all disciplines to explore materials through the intersection of art, science, industry and product design.
“Choosing a material is one of the most fundamental decisions a designer makes, and it has a profound impact on the aesthetics, function, and sustainability of your commercial and residential project,” says Nick Hartrich, Green Building & Smart Growth manager at Sustainable Connections.
Participants will hear from six regional material providers on why material choices have as significant an environmental impact as the aesthetics of design.
Combining Bellingham Green Drinks, the local monthly gathering of environmentally minded people hosted by RESources for Sustainable Communities, in collaboration with the Green Materials Workshop will allow attendees to network with designers and contractors in all fields, build their green building IQ, and learn why materials impact every type of project.
“Nature is the first builder, cleverest designer, and the wisest architect,” says Rob Lewis of Earth Craft Painting and a workshop presenter. “By using green materials, we not only honor their natural source, but benefit from their natural strengths in terms of resilience, healthfulness and beauty.”
